GILBERT, Ariz. - Three members of the LIU Post field hockey team were recognized as Zag Field Hockey/National Field Hockey Coaches of America Scholars of Distinction as announced March 22.
To be recognized for the distinction, student-athletes must compile a 3.90 or higher grade point average during the first semester. Senior
Kaycee Zelkovsky, sophomore
Taylor Brodsky, and freshman
Kate Melvin were recognized as part of the group of 66 student-athletes.
Zelkovsky added to her impressive resume this season, compiling a 3.94 GPA as a general business and English dual major. The New Jersey native was named the Northeast-10 Excellence Award winner in February and earned All-American accolades in December.
Following Zelkovsky as a dual major, Brodsky gathered a 3.91 GPA in the areas of English and political science, while Melvin earned a 3.90 GPA as a nursing student.
